Approaches that translate to online care

Client-Centered Therapy focuses on listening and supporting each person as they set their own goals. The therapist reflects what the person shares and helps them notice strengths and values that can guide change.

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, breaks problems down into thoughts, feelings, and actions to test what helps reduce anxiety and stress. It often uses short practical exercises and homework so people can try new skills between sessions.
